JOB DESCRIPTION

Niles Township High School District 219

Clerk A - Testing Center

Purpose Statement

The job of Clerk A - Testing Center is done for the purpose/s of providing support to the instructional program with specific responsibility for assisting in the assessment process of students; working with individual and/or small groups of students; ensuring compliance with legal and administrative requirements; and providing clerical support to assigned school personnel.

This job reports to the Assistant Principal.

Essential Functions
  • Administers tests to referred students for the purpose of assisting teachers and other professionals in assessing students' proficiency.
  • Maintains a variety of confidential and non-confidential manual and electronic records for the purpose of documenting activities, providing written reference, and/or conveying information.
  • Manages student behavior for the purpose of providing a safe and optimal learning environment.
  • Monitors students absences for the purpose of identifying issues and disseminating information to appropriate parties.
  • Monitors students during assigned periods for the purpose of providing a safe and positive learning environment.
  • Performs general clerical functions for the purpose of supporting office operations and/or relieving and substituting for other clerks as needed.
  • Performs other related duties as assigned for the purpose of ensuring the efficient and effective functioning of the work unit pertaining to District 219.
  • Prepares a variety of documents for the purpose of supporting the teacher and/or supervisory staff in meeting mandated requirements.
  • Procures supplies and materials needed for the administration of assessments for the purpose of maintaining availability of required items as needed.
  • Provides verbal and/or written feedback of observations for the purpose of informing teacher/s and/or Dean of Students of students' behavior.
  • Responds to inquiries for the purpose of providing information and/or direction related to the testing center.
  • Supports classroom teachers for the purpose of assisting them in the implementation of established curriculum and/or individual student plans.


Job Requirements: Minimum Qualifications

Skills, Knowledge and Abilities

SKILLS are required to perform multiple tasks with a potential need to upgrade skills in order to meet changing job conditions. Specific skill based competencies required to satisfactorily perform the functions of the job include: operating standard office equipment including pertinent software applications.

KNOWLEDGE is required to perform basic math, including calculations using fractions, percents, and/or ratios; understand written procedures, write routine documents, and speak clearly; and understand complex, multi-step written and oral instructions. Specific knowledge based competencies required to satisfactorily perform the functions of the job include: behavior and crisis management techniques; instruction techniques; high school curriculum; knowledge of board policy, district, state and federal regulations/laws.

ABILITY is required to schedule activities; collate data; and use basic, job-related equipment. Flexibility is required to work with others in a variety of circumstances; work with data utilizing specific, defined processes; and operate equipment using defined methods. Ability is also required to work with a diversity of individuals; work with specific, job-related data; and utilize specific, job-related equipment. Problem solving is required to identify issues and create action plans. Problem solving with data requires following prescribed guidelines; and problem solving with equipment is limited to moderate. Specific ability based competencies required to satisfactorily perform the functions of the job include: maintaining confidentiality; working with frequent interruptions; effective communication; building relationships.

Responsibility

Responsibilities include: working under direct supervision using standardized procedures; leading, guiding, and/or coordinating others; utilization of some resources from other work units may be required to perform the job's functions. There is a continual opportunity to have some impact on the organization's services.

Working Environment

The usual and customary methods of performing the job's functions require the following physical demands: some lifting, carrying, pushing, and/or pulling, and significant fine finger dexterity. Generally the job requires 80% sitting, 10% walking, and 10% standing. This job is performed in a generally clean and healthy environment.

Experience

Job related experience is required.

Education

Community college and/or vocational school degree with study in job-related area.

Equivalency

Equivalent experience in job related field.
